About this opportunity
A project-specific PhD stipend is available for 3 years to support a PhD candidate to assess the effect of HIV/SIV reactivation in the brain following interruption of antiretroviral therapy. This research project aims to investigate HIV/SIV reactivation in the brain following interruption of anti-HIV therapy. The scholarship provides financial support for a doctoral candidate to conduct research in biomedical sciences, specifically focusing on understanding the mechanisms and implications of viral reactivation in neurological tissue when antiretroviral treatment is discontinued. This project will involve in-person laboratory activities both at RMIT University, Melbourne, Australia and the Vaccine & Gene Therapy Institute, Oregon, USA. Candidates will have to travel and live in the USA for a period during their candidature, providing international research experience and collaboration opportunities.
